Search Engine Optimization
SEO Company in Rochester, NY
Rank Higher Without Paying for Ads
Search Engine Optimization is the process of optimizing your online presence to ensure you appear high on the search engine results page for people looking for companies like yours. Our team has knowledge and experience to assist you in all of your SEO efforts.Â

SEO Company in Rochester, NY
Rank Higher Without Paying for Ads
Search Engine Optimization is the process of optimizing your online presence to ensure you appear high on the search engine results page for people looking for companies like yours. Our team has knowledge and experience to assist you in all of your SEO efforts.Â

On a broad scale, I see SEO becoming a normalized marketing tactic, the same way TV, radio, and print are traditionally thought of as marketing tactics.
Duane Forrester, Senior Product Manager, Bing
Straightforward and Detailed Reporting & Analytics
By using tools like Google Analytics, Google Tag Manager, Microsoft Clarity, and more, we are able to understand how users interact with your website. Our team is adept at analyzing this information, making adjustments as needed, and reporting to you the results of our efforts in a simple, transparent way.
Website Optimization
Your website not only needs to look good, but must also function at a high level to have Google and other search engines rank you high on the results pages. Our SEO experts will make sure your website is optimized for performance and user experience.

Website Optimization
Your website not only needs to look good, but must also function at a high level to have Google and other search engines rank you high on the results pages. Our SEO experts will make sure your website is optimized for performance and user experience.


Google My Business Management
Your company’s Google My Business is a critical component of your local SEO. Our team knows hot to optimize your Google My Business to help you get discovered by your customers and clients more consistently.
Google My Business Management
Your company’s Google My Business is a critical component of your local SEO. Our team knows hot to optimize your Google My Business to help you get discovered by your customers and clients more consistently.

Review Management
One of the first things customers and clients look at when making a decision is a company’s reviews. Make sure your digital reputation is where it needs to be with our review management services.

Review Management
One of the first things customers and clients look at when making a decision is a company’s reviews. Make sure your digital reputation is where it needs to be with our review management services.


Backlinking & Listing Management
Backlinking involves obtaining links from other websites to your own, which increases your sites reputability. Listing site management focuses on ensuring your business is accurately listed across various online directories.
Both practices contribute to enhancing your website’s authority and visibility in search engine rankings, ultimately driving more organic traffic to your site.
Backlinking & Listing Management
Backlinking involves obtaining links from other websites to your own, which increases your sites reputability. Listing site management focuses on ensuring your business is accurately listed across various online directories. Both practices contribute to enhancing your website’s authority and visibility in search engine rankings, ultimately driving more organic traffic to your site.

SEO Frequently Asked Questions
How long does it take to see results from SEO efforts?
The time required to see results from SEO efforts can vary depending on several factors, such as the competitiveness of your industry, the current state of your website, and the strategies implemented. Generally, it takes several months to start seeing noticeable improvements in search engine rankings and organic traffic.
What are the key elements of a successful SEO campaign?
A successful SEO campaign typically includes several key elements, including keyword research, on-page optimization (meta tags, content optimization, URL structure, etc.), technical SEO (website speed, mobile optimization, crawlability), link building, and regular monitoring and analysis of performance metrics.
Is SEO a one-time process or an ongoing effort?
SEO is an ongoing effort rather than a one-time process. Search engine algorithms and ranking factors continuously evolve, and new competitors enter the market. To maintain and improve your website's visibility and rankings, it's important to regularly monitor, adapt, and optimize your SEO strategies.
What is the role of keywords in SEO?
Keywords are an essential element of SEO as they help search engines understand the relevance of your content to user queries. By conducting thorough keyword research and strategically incorporating relevant keywords into your website's content, meta tags, headings, and URLs, you can improve your chances of ranking higher for specific search terms.
How does website speed affect SEO?
Website speed is a crucial factor for both user experience and SEO. Slow-loading websites can lead to higher bounce rates and lower user engagement, negatively impacting your rankings. Search engines prioritize websites that provide a fast and smooth browsing experience, so optimizing your website is essential for better SEO performance.
How do search engines determine website rankings?
Search engines determine website rankings based on various factors, including relevance, authority, and user experience. They analyze factors such as website content, keywords, backlinks, site structure, loading speed, mobile-friendliness, user engagement metrics, and more to determine the ranking order of search results.
How can SEO benefit my business?
SEO can benefit your business in multiple ways. It increases your online visibility, drives targeted traffic to your website, enhances brand credibility and trust, improves user experience, generates more leads and conversions, and helps you stay ahead of the competition in the digital landscape.
What is the difference between on-page and off-page SEO?
On-page SEO refers to optimization efforts made directly on your website to improve its visibility and rankings. This includes optimizing content, meta tags, headings, URLs, and internal linking. Off-page SEO, on the other hand, involves activities performed outside your website, such as building backlinks, social media marketing, and online reputation management.
What is the significance of backlinks in SEO?
Backlinks are links from external websites that point to your site. They are an important ranking factor in SEO as they indicate the credibility and authority of your website. High-quality backlinks from reputable websites can positively influence your search engine rankings and improve organic traffic to your site.
Can I do SEO myself, or do I need to hire a professional?
While basic SEO practices can be implemented by website owners, hiring a professional SEO agency like Howell Studios can provide significant advantages. SEO professionals have in-depth knowledge, experience, and access to advanced tools necessary to develop and execute effective SEO strategies tailored to your specific business needs. Contact us to schedule a free discovery call.
Paid Advertising
Pairing a strong search engine optimization plan with paid advertising efforts is a great way to ensure that you show up in front of your target market at a high rate.
Paid Advertising
Pairing a strong search engine optimization plan with paid advertising efforts is a great way to ensure that you show up in front of your target market at a high rate.